Long Term Storage:
After removing the pollen covered filter paper from the pollen collector put it into a clear gasket box with a dish of color-indicating desiccant beads in the gasket box beside the pollen while it dries. Put the box in a cool dark place for approximately a week. Replace the desiccating beads if necessary, if the beads are changing color. The more beads in the box the better. Drying will usually be complete after a week if enough beads are being used. When the pollen is dry - the filter paper can be folded in half and lightly wrapped in aluminum foil - then placed in a vacuum sealing bag with a few desiccant beads. The bag is well sealed with a vacuum sealer, dated/labelled and stored in the freezer for long term viability. 3+ years of good pollen viability has been achieved with different genetics following this method.

Cleaning the Pollen Collector:
After removing the filter paper rinse the pollen collector well under cool to warm (not hot) water. Separate it into the various pieces and rinse again, then let it air dry on a dish rack. Do not use again to collect pollen until it is sufficiently dry. Drying can be expedited in a dehydrator on low heat with the fan on high.
